ZERUST® Poly Laminated VCI paper combines corrosion protection with enhanced durability. This acid-free, pH-neutral kraft paper is laminated with a polyethylene layer to improve moisture resistance and tear strength, making it an efficient solution for protecting metals during storage, shipping, and work-in-progress.
ZERUST® Poly Laminated VCI Paper is engineered to provide both mechanical protection and corrosion inhibition in one packaging material. The kraft paper is sourced from responsibly managed forestry products and is treated with ZERUST® Vapor Corrosion Inhibitor Technology. These invisible, odorless molecules diffuse from the paper and form a protective layer on exposed metal surfaces within the enclosed space.
The added polyethylene layer enhances the paper’s resistance to moisture and handling damage, making it especially effective in applications where standard paper may not provide sufficient durability. This combination allows the product to protect metal components from both environmental exposure and physical wear during packaging and transport.
For best performance, this laminated VCI paper should be applied with the treated paper side facing the metal surface when wrapping or interleaving parts. It is suitable for protecting a wide range of components, including machined parts, fabricated assemblies, and layered metal stacks.
In more demanding environments, ZERUST® Poly Laminated VCI Paper can be used alongside ZERUST® VCI films, rust preventatives, coatings, or VCI diffuser products to enhance overall corrosion protection. Available in multimetal formulations and various roll sizes, it provides a flexible solution for diverse packaging requirements.
